lichess.org
Donate
FEN
[Event "rated classical game"] [Site "https://lichess.org/J7FNfW0Z"] [Date "2026.03.25"] [Round "-"] [White "Beastarasan"] [Black "deepakbshah"] [Result "0-1"] [GameId "J7FNfW0Z"] [UTCDate "2026.03.25"] [UTCTime "02:51:45"] [WhiteElo "2088"] [BlackElo "1994"] [WhiteRatingDiff "-62"] [BlackRatingDiff "+14"] [Variant "Standard"] [TimeControl "900+15"] [ECO "D50"] [Opening "Queen's Gambit Declined: Modern Variation"] [Termination "Normal"] [Annotator "lichess.org"] 1. d4 { [%eval 0.15] } 1... Nf6 { [%eval 0.15] } 2. c4 { [%eval 0.17] } 2... e6 { [%eval 0.14] } 3. Nc3 { [%eval 0.09] } 3... d5 { [%eval 0.24] } 4. Bg5 { [%eval 0.0] } { D50 Queen's Gambit Declined: Modern Variation } 4... Bb4 { [%eval 0.37] } 5. Nf3 { [%eval 0.1] } 5... h6 { [%eval 0.17] } 6. Bh4 { [%eval -0.14] } 6... O-O { [%eval 0.36] } 7. e3 { [%eval 0.32] } 7... Nc6 { [%eval 0.63] } 8. Bd3 { [%eval 0.36] } 8... Be7 { [%eval 0.6] } 9. O-O { [%eval 0.52] } 9... b6 { [%eval 0.84] } 10. Rc1 { [%eval 0.58] } 10... Bb7 { [%eval 1.12] } 11. h3?! { (1.12 → 0.38) Inaccuracy. cxd5 was best. } { [%eval 0.38] } (11. cxd5) 11... dxc4 { [%eval 0.57] } 12. Bxc4 { [%eval 0.56] } 12... Nd5 { [%eval 0.81] } 13. Bxe7 { [%eval 0.45] } 13... Ncxe7 { [%eval 0.42] } 14. Re1 { [%eval 0.24] } 14... Nxc3 { [%eval 0.32] } 15. bxc3 { [%eval 0.05] } 15... Nd5 { [%eval 0.28] } 16. e4 { [%eval 0.33] } 16... Nf6 { [%eval 0.29] } 17. e5 { [%eval 0.21] } 17... Nd5 { [%eval 0.25] } 18. Qd3 { [%eval -0.11] } 18... Nf4 { [%eval 0.08] } 19. Qe3 { [%eval 0.14] } 19... Nd5 { [%eval 0.31] } 20. Qd2 { [%eval -0.18] } 20... Ne7 { [%eval -0.18] } 21. Nh4 { [%eval -0.42] } 21... g5 { [%eval -0.43] } 22. Nf3 { [%eval -0.42] } 22... Bxf3 { [%eval -0.46] } 23. gxf3 { [%eval -0.33] } 23... Kh7?! { (-0.33 → 0.40) Inaccuracy. Ng6 was best. } { [%eval 0.4] } (23... Ng6) 24. Bd3+ { [%eval 0.34] } 24... Ng6 { [%eval 0.62] } 25. Be4 { [%eval 0.59] } 25... Rb8 { [%eval 0.78] } 26. f4?! { (0.78 → 0.22) Inaccuracy. c4 was best. } { [%eval 0.22] } (26. c4) 26... f5 { [%eval 0.16] } 27. exf6 { [%eval 0.2] } 27... Qxf6 { [%eval 0.28] } 28. fxg5 { [%eval 0.08] } 28... hxg5?! { (0.08 → 0.89) Inaccuracy. Qxg5+ was best. } { [%eval 0.89] } (28... Qxg5+) 29. Bxg6+?! { (0.89 → 0.27) Inaccuracy. Re3 was best. } { [%eval 0.27] } (29. Re3 Kh8 30. Bxg6 Qxg6 31. Rce1 Rf6 32. Rg3 Rf5 33. Ree3 Rbf8 34. Rg2 c5) 29... Qxg6 { [%eval 0.35] } 30. Re5 { [%eval 0.27] } 30... Rf5?! { (0.27 → 0.92) Inaccuracy. Rf3 was best. } { [%eval 0.92] } (30... Rf3) 31. Rce1 { [%eval 0.8] } 31... Rxe5? { (0.80 → 2.34) Mistake. Rbf8 was best. } { [%eval 2.34] } (31... Rbf8) 32. Rxe5 { [%eval 2.33] } 32... Rg8 { [%eval 2.66] } 33. f3?? { (2.66 → 0.20) Blunder. Qe2 was best. } { [%eval 0.2] } (33. Qe2 Rf8 34. Rxe6 Rf6 35. Re5 Rf5 36. Re8 Kh6 37. d5 Rf6 38. Re5 Qb1+) 33... Qf6 { [%eval 0.24] } 34. Qe3 { [%eval 0.31] } 34... Rg6 { [%eval 0.21] } 35. Kg2 { [%eval 0.08] } 35... c6? { (0.08 → 1.46) Mistake. Qf4 was best. } { [%eval 1.46] } (35... Qf4 36. Qxf4 gxf4+ 37. Kf2 Rh6 38. Ke2 c5 39. dxc5 bxc5 40. a4 Kg7 41. Rxc5) 36. Kg3?! { (1.46 → 0.41) Inaccuracy. Qe4 was best. } { [%eval 0.41] } (36. Qe4 Kh6) 36... Kg7 { [%eval 0.46] } 37. Kg4 { [%eval 0.16] } 37... Kh6?? { (0.16 → 3.78) Blunder. Kf7 was best. } { [%eval 3.78] } (37... Kf7 38. c4 Qh8 39. Rxg5 Rxg5+ 40. Qxg5 Qxd4+ 41. Qf4+ Qf6 42. h4 b5 43. cxb5) 38. h4 { [%eval 3.52] } 38... Qe7?! { (3.52 → 4.79) Inaccuracy. Qf4+ was best. } { [%eval 4.79] } (38... Qf4+ 39. Qxf4 gxf4+ 40. Kxf4 Rf6+ 41. Kg4 a5 42. h5 a4 43. a3 Kg7 44. f4) 39. Rxg5 { [%eval 4.7] } 39... Qa3?! { (4.70 → 6.69) Inaccuracy. Rf6 was best. } { [%eval 6.69] } (39... Rf6 40. Rf5+ Kh7 41. Rxf6 Qxf6 42. Qg5 Qf8 43. Qh5+ Kg8 44. Qg6+ Kh8 45. Qxe6) 40. Rxg6+ { [%eval 5.93] } 40... Kxg6 { [%eval 6.5] } 41. Qxe6+ { [%eval 6.66] } 41... Kh7 { [%eval 6.99] } 42. Qf7+ { [%eval 6.64] } 42... Kh8 { [%eval 6.17] } 43. Qe8+ { [%eval 5.04] } 43... Kh7 { [%eval 6.17] } 44. Qd7+ { [%eval 5.05] } 44... Kh8 { [%eval 4.89] } 45. Qxc6 { [%eval 4.83] } 45... Qxa2 { [%eval 4.81] } 46. Qe8+ { [%eval 4.6] } 46... Kh7 { [%eval 5.19] } 47. Qh5+ { [%eval 4.69] } 47... Kg7 { [%eval 4.5] } 48. Qg5+ { [%eval 4.51] } 48... Kh7?! { (4.51 → 5.91) Inaccuracy. Kf7 was best. } { [%eval 5.91] } (48... Kf7 49. Qf5+ Ke8 50. Qe4+ Kd8 51. h5 Qg2+ 52. Kf5 Qh3+ 53. Qg4 Qh2 54. Qg5+) 49. Qf5+ { [%eval 5.64] } 49... Kg7 { [%eval 5.79] } 50. Qe5+?! { (5.79 → 4.19) Inaccuracy. d5 was best. } { [%eval 4.19] } (50. d5 Qh2 51. Qg5+ Kh7 52. Qf6 b5 53. d6 Qg1+ 54. Kf5 Qc5+ 55. Qe5 Qc8+) 50... Kh7?! { (4.19 → 5.81) Inaccuracy. Kf7 was best. } { [%eval 5.81] } (50... Kf7 51. Qf5+ Ke7 52. Qe4+ Kf8 53. d5 a5 54. d6 Qg8+ 55. Kh3 Qf7 56. Kg3) 51. Qe7+ { [%eval 4.61] } 51... Kh8 { [%eval 4.84] } 52. Qf8+ { [%eval 4.55] } 52... Kh7 { [%eval 4.23] } 53. Qf5+ { [%eval 4.93] } 53... Kg7 { [%eval 5.75] } 54. Kh5?? { (5.75 → 1.70) Blunder. d5 was best. } { [%eval 1.7] } (54. d5 Qh2 55. Qg5+ Kh7 56. Qe7+ Kg6 57. Qe6+ Kh7 58. Qf7+ Kh8 59. Qf6+ Kh7) 54... Qf7+ { [%eval 1.5] } 55. Qxf7+?? { (1.50 → -5.23) Blunder. Kg5 was best. } { [%eval -5.23] } (55. Kg5) 55... Kxf7 { [%eval -5.52] } 56. c4 { [%eval -5.71] } 56... a5 { [%eval -5.69] } 57. c5 { [%eval -5.83] } 57... bxc5 { [%eval -5.72] } 58. dxc5 { [%eval -5.59] } 58... a4 { [%eval -5.71] } 59. c6 { [%eval -5.71] } 59... Ke7?? { (-5.71 → 0.00) Blunder. Ke8 was best. } { [%eval 0.0] } (59... Ke8 60. Kg4 a3 61. h5 a2 62. Kf5 a1=Q 63. Ke6 Qg7 64. f4 Qc7 65. Kd5) 60. c7?? { (0.00 → -5.53) Blunder. f4 was best. } { [%eval -5.53] } (60. f4 a3 61. f5 a2 62. f6+ Kf7 63. c7 a1=Q 64. c8=Q Qe5+ 65. Kg4 Qe4+) 60... Kd7 { [%eval -58.19] } 61. Kg6 { [%eval -62.31] } 61... a3 { [%eval -79.83] } 62. h5 { [%eval -80.71] } 62... a2 { [%eval -6.64] } 63. f4?! { (-6.64 → -77.82) Inaccuracy. h6 was best. } { [%eval -77.82] } (63. h6 a1=Q) 63... a1=Q { [%eval -76.06] } 64. f5 { [%eval -83.08] } 64... Qh8 { [%eval -61.94] } 65. f6 { [%eval -70.64] } 65... Kxc7 { [%eval -61.51] } 66. f7 { [%eval -45.04] } 66... Kd7 { [%eval -58.7] } 67. h6?! { (-58.70 → Mate in 16) Checkmate is now unavoidable. Kf5 was best. } { [%eval #-16] } (67. Kf5 Qxh5+ 68. Ke4 Qc5 69. Kf3 Ke7 70. Ke2 Qc2+ 71. Ke3 Kxf7 72. Kd4 Ke7) 67... Ke7 { [%eval -83.08] } 68. h7?! { (-83.08 → Mate in 9) Checkmate is now unavoidable. f8=Q+ was best. } { [%eval #-9] } (68. f8=Q+ Qxf8 69. Kg5 Qf7 70. Kg4 Qf6 71. h7 Ke6 72. Kg3 Qf8 73. Kg2 Qh6) 68... Kf8 { [%eval #-8] } 69. Kh6 { [%eval #-8] } 69... Kxf7 { [%eval #-7] } 70. Kg5 { [%eval #-7] } 70... Qxh7 { [%eval #-6] } 71. Kg4 { [%eval #-5] } 71... Qd3 { [%eval #-4] } 72. Kf4 { [%eval #-4] } 72... Kf6 { [%eval #-3] } 73. Kg4 { [%eval #-3] } 73... Qf1 { [%eval #-5] } 74. Kg3 { [%eval #-5] } 74... Qf5 { [%eval #-6] } 75. Kg2 { [%eval #-6] } 75... Qf4 { [%eval #-5] } 76. Kh1 { [%eval #-5] } 76... Qg4 { [%eval #-4] } 77. Kh2 { [%eval #-4] } 77... Kf5 { [%eval #-3] } 78. Kh1 { [%eval #-3] } 78... Kf4 { [%eval #-2] } 79. Kh2 { [%eval #-2] } 79... Kf3 { [%eval #-1] } 80. Kh1 { [%eval #-1] } 80... Kf2 { [%eval #-1] } 81. Kh2 { [%eval #-1] } 81... Kf1 { [%eval #-1] } 82. Kh1 { [%eval #-1] } 82... Qg2# { Black wins by checkmate. } 0-1